Content in store
I know that B&N has talked about content if you bring your Nook into their store. Has anything been available yet?
I heard that they may offer reading of any ebook for 1 hour in store. Is this true and when is this going to be offered? I currently have a Sony reader, happy with it, but looking for enhanced "active" content. Thanks! |

They are currently offering "More In Store" deals, including free article and book downloads, and coupons for things in store. Last week you could download Alice In Wonderland with illustrations for free... I don't know if that's still going on. I talked with an employee who said that the "browse any ebook" feature is coming very soon, the official word is still "Q1" which technically ends the end of March. But it's not there yet.
